With breath just about regained Alex Steedman and Matt Christie reflect on a whizzbang weekend that included a majestic victory for Naoya Inoue, a stunning demolition from David Benavidez, and a hellfire slugfest between Conah Walker and Sam Eggington. There's also the not-so-small matter of Fabio Wardley-Daniel Dubois to discuss. That WBO heavyweight title fight is laced with intrigue and is all but guaranteed to deliver another rock ‘em, sock ‘em affair in the land of the giants. But who wins? Benavidez, though, is the current man of the moment after he took Gilberto Ramirez apart with astonishing savagery to leave fans – and now Team Benavidez – considering the prospect of a move to heavyweight and a challenge to Oleksandr Usyk. In Japan, there was mastery of a different kind on display as Inoue boxed beautifully to outpoint closest rival Junto Nakatani over 12 rounds. It was a contest of high quality but triggered the question: Did Nakatani give it absolutely everything? On the same day, Sam Eggington was yet again left bleeding and bruised after a two-way brawl with the irrepressible Conah Walker. We wonder if that might spell the end for Eggington and what comes next for Walker. In This Week we go back to 1989 when Herol Graham encountered Mike McCallum in a battle for the vacant WBA middleweight title and BBC staff, including Harry Carpenter, were on strike so no commentary was provided. It's on! Anthony Joshua will at last fight Tyson Fury. But hang on, will he really? The contracts have been signed but Joshua must get through a July 25th fight before that. He also needs to see how he feels being back in the ring after the tragic events of four months ago. And will Fury have an interim fight himself? With this pair, we just don't know. Also set to fight on July 25th is Moses Itauma but he has no opponent in place yet. We examine the reasons why this next step is such a crucial one for Itauma's development. The upcoming weekend is shaping up to be a cracker with Inoue – Nakatani, Ramirez – Benevidez and Walker – Eggington to enjoy. And finally in This Week, we cruise back to 1980 for some Wilfredo Gomez action which commentator Howard Cossell describes as a “national embarrassment.'
